2. Challenges Of Reusing Solar Panels



It is commonly approved that recycling solar panels has several environmental advantages, nevertheless, it is additionally true that the procedure isn't without its challenges. However just what are these challenges? Allow's explore better.



One of the biggest problems with reusing photovoltaic panels is the intricacy of the task itself. It can be tough to break down the different parts, such as glass and metal, to be reused independently. In addition, photovoltaic panel producers typically have a mix of materials used in their products that makes sorting them even more challenging. Moreover, there are safety and wellness dangers included with dealing with busted glass or breathing in fumes from thawing components.

An additional vital obstacle associated with recycling photovoltaic panels is price. Numerous nations do not have sufficient facilities or resources to sufficiently recycle these products which brings about greater expenditures for services trying to do so. Additionally, due to the specialized nature of recycling solar panels, this can create a financial concern on companies trying to stay certified with laws. Eventually, these expenses could be given to consumers making it hard for them to manage renewable resource sources.

3. Strategies For Reusing Solar Panels



As the globe strives for a more lasting future, recycling solar panels is a significantly prominent job. Among this expanding rate of interest, nonetheless, we should consider the approaches that are in area to make it possible.

To begin with, lots of business have carried out a 'take-back' system where old or damaged solar panels can be accumulated and sent to their respective manufacturing facilities for reusing. This way, the materials are able to be reused in the construction of new products. Furthermore, some towns have actually also begun offering incentives for individuals wanting to reuse their photovoltaic panels; this can vary from tax obligation breaks to totally free shipping costs.

Furthermore, technology has actually become increasingly innovative when it comes to recycling solar panels-- with specialised devices capable of separating out all the various parts within them. For example, by utilizing AI-powered robot arms, these devices can remove useful materials such as copper and aluminium while likewise disposing of contaminated materials securely.
